The Nektar variety was developed in Bulgaria for the needs of the food and pharmaceutical industries. The plant is cultivated specifically for harvesting fruits, which are characterized by a high content of vitamin C (1100–2000 mg/100 g), total sugars (7–15%), organic acids (1.7–2.4%), and dry matter (36–40%).
Other agronomic characteristics of the variety, such as exact plant height or disease resistance, are not detailed in the publications.
